Smart charging technology is among the biggest cost-saving advantages. Luxmanenergy provides AC EV chargers with power capacities of 7 kW to 22 kW and DC fast chargers with capacities of 60 kW to 180 kW. The chargers come equipped with dynamic load balancing, which adjusts the power dynamically to prevent unnecessary spiking in electricity and thus reduce the peak demand charges—a significant contributor to commercial electricity bills. Businesses that install Luxmanenergy chargers can cut their EV charging costs by up to 30% by maximizing power utilization.
Another way Luxmanenergy saves costs is by the use of solar power and EV charging. Consumers can tap renewable power directly by installing solar panels on their charging stations, reducing their dependence on grid power. Typically, solar power utilization can reduce the cost of EV charging by 50% to 80% depending on sunlight availability and power storage capacity. Luxmanenergy’s solution supports bidirectional charging, allowing EVs to store power in times of surplus sun and supply it back to the grid or a home, further boosting cost savings.

Installing multiple smart chargers within a network allows corporations to use off-peak rates for electricity, lowering overall energy expenditure by 15% to 40%.
For large-scale operations, Luxmanenergy’s charging management software provides real-time analysis of data, allowing businesses to track energy usage, costs, and efficiency. With automated reporting and remote control, users can schedule charging during off-peak hours when electricity is cheap, further lowering operational expenses. Businesses using smart charging schedules have saved between 20% and 35% of their annual energy costs.
Durability and low-maintenance designs also reduce costs. Luxmanenergy chargers use high-efficiency materials that reduce power loss, sustaining over 95% energy conversion efficiency with little wasted electricity. Luxmanenergy chargers have an average lifespan of over 10 years, providing long-term return on investment with minimal repair costs.
